Monitoring intrusion in an area using WIFI-enabled devices
First Claim
1. A method of monitoring an area, the method comprising:
- obtaining signal strength samples by;
sampling a data signal transmitted from at least one first device and received by at least one second device through at least one wireless link within the area between the at least one first device and the at least one second device, andmeasuring a signal strength of the sampled data signal;
processing the signal strength samples by;
forming consecutive first groups of N consecutive signal strength samples such that two directly consecutive first groups are different by one signal strength sample,calculating first standard deviations for each of the consecutive first groups, forming consecutive second groups of N consecutive first standard deviations suchthat two directly consecutive second groups are different by one first standard deviation, andcalculating second standard deviations for each of the consecutive second groups; and
detecting, based on the second standard deviations, if a fluctuation in the data signal received by the second device has occurred that represents an intrusion in the area.

Abstract
For monitoring an area, signal strength samples are obtained (S1) by sampling a data signal transmitted from at least one first device and received by at least one second device, and measuring a signal strength of the sampled data signal. The signal strength samples are processed (S2) by forming consecutive first groups of N consecutive signal strength samples, calculating first standard deviations for each of the consecutive first groups, forming consecutive second groups of N consecutive first standard deviations, and calculating second standard deviations for each of the consecutive second groups. Based on the second standard deviations, it is detected (S3) if a fluctuation in the data signal received by the second device has occurred that represents an intrusion in the area.
